Compass and Scale Image for Galaxy Cluster SDSS J1110+6459, Lensed Galaxy SGAS J111020.0+645950.8
Color Info
Color InfoA brief description of the methods used to convert telescope data into the color image being presented.

This image is a composite of separate exposures made by the WFC3 instrument on the Hubble Space Telescope using two different cameras and filters isolating the light of specific elements or of specific broad wavelength ranges. The color arises by assigning different hues (colors), to each monochromatic image. In this case, the colors are: blue WFC3/UVIS F390W, green WFC3/UVIS F606W, orange/red: WFC3/IR F105W, red WFC3/IR F160W.
